Søg efter værktøjer

Hurtig søgning efter værktøjer

NIL UUID generator

Generer nulværdi UUID, en speciel identifikator med værdien alle 0.

Introduktion til NIL UUID
NIL UUID er en speciel UUID, hvis værdi er alle 0 (00000000-0000-0000-0000-000000000000). Den bruges typisk som markør for ikke-initialiseret eller ugyldig UUID.
Brug og anvendelse
NIL UUID bruges ofte som standardværdi, nulværdi eller speciel markør. I databaser kan den repræsentere ikke-indstillede UUID-felter; i kode kan den bruges til at initialisere variabler eller identificere specielle tilstande.
Forskel fra andre UUID versioner
I modsætning til andre UUID-versioner er NIL UUID ikke genereret tilfældigt og indeholder ikke tid eller nodeinformation. Det er en fast konstantværdi, hvor alle bits er 0.
Brug i kode
Mange UUID-biblioteker tilbyder direkte adgang til NIL UUID, såsom uuid.NIL eller UUID.nil(). Dette er mere pålideligt og i overensstemmelse med standarden end manuelt at konstruere en streng med alle 0.
Database overvejelser
I databasedesign bruges NIL UUID nogle gange som identifikator for specifikke poster eller til at repræsentere ikke-indstillede værdier. Men bemærk, at nogle databaser kan have speciel håndtering af UUID'er med alle 0.
Sikkerheds overvejelser
Det er normalt ikke sikkert at bruge NIL UUID som faktisk ressourceidentifikator, da det er en velkendt fast værdi. Den bør kun bruges til intern markering eller til at repræsentere manglende værdier, ikke som faktisk identifikator for følsomme ressourcer.